Output ecb4fb95efb7eb9701bd5dc6d9b6e3c25ebe29a85c82a4e0a20512e7ccfbbd5f:1

value
78241
script pubkey
OP_0 OP_PUSHBYTES_20 58cebb630de19917a9e3a9f4d6834465d9745abf
address
bc1qtr8tkccduxv3020r486ddq6yvhvhgk4l9840tw
transaction
ecb4fb95efb7eb9701bd5dc6d9b6e3c25ebe29a85c82a4e0a20512e7ccfbbd5f
confirmations
1515
spent
true